To me, Ward looks like it exactly works on the stack but on Mark Rosewater’s Blogatog I saw this: “Ward doesn’t work on the stack.” with MaRo responding to that with “FYI”. What am I missing?
The reminder text specifies "this permanent". On the stack, it's not a permanent. Just like an opponent can target a Spined Megalodon spell with something like Cancel while it is on the stack.

Abilities of permanents only work while they are on the battlefield, unless it is made clear that they work in another zone instead.
113.6. Abilities of an instant or sorcery spell usually function only while that object is on the stack. Abilities of all other objects usually function only while that object is on the battlefield. The exceptions are as follows[...]
